The following are some simple steps for homeowners to adhere to in order to maintain the condition of their sewage system.
Regular Inspection and Pumping
Typically, a home sewage tank needs to be professionally inspected on a regular basis, typically every 3 to 5 years by experienced technicians. Throughout this process, the expert inspectors can examine for leaks, check both the upper and lower sections of your waste tank, analyze the scum and sludge layers in your tank, and perform skilled maintenance of your waste t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
Minimizing water usage in a home equates to less water entering the septic tank. Restroom flushing habits makes up about 25-30% of water consumption in the residential property. An optimal method to reduce water utilization in the toilet involves replacing older fixtures with high-efficiency fixtures, which use less gallons of water per fl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
The water utilized when showering additionally sent to the septic tank. To decrease this, the smart choice involves using high-efficiency shower heads, specifically designed to decrease water consumption.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Many people exhibit the bad practice of treating the bathroom as if it were a trash can. However, engaging in this conduct ultimately results in sewage system obstructions. So, homeowners should make sure that everyone in the household gets rid of waste properly and doesn't flush it in the toilet.
Seasonal Septic System Care Advice
As crucial as looking after the septic system annually, it is equally vital to provide season-specific care and maintenance to the septic tanks system. Listed are several recommendations for seasonal care and maintenance for the seasonal changes:
Fall (Autumn)
Ensuring proper maintenance of the septic system is crucial in preparing for severe cold winter weather.
- Consider pumping the sewage tank before winter arrives, as it's challenging in the winter months.
- In the fall, limit the use of grass cutters in the area near the sewage tank, and do not use automobiles in this area at all costs.
- Moreover, take measures to protect the treatment soil from freezing.
Winter
Taking care of septic systems throughout the winter might be significant challenges, given the freezing temperatures. Hence, it's advisable to start preparing for the winter season ahead of time, typically in autumn.
The crucial attention you can offer your septic tank system in winter includes regularly inspecting the four common areas where septic systems are prone to freezing, with the goal of avoiding this potential issue. These locations are:
- The pipeline emanating from the house's tank
- The tube leading to the area designated for soil treatment
- The designated soil treatment zone
- In addition to the waste tank
Spring
- Proper septic system care for the spring season involves the following steps:
- When the sun is out and the snow is thawing, it's a suitable opportunity to plan a expert inspection of your septic tank. This inspection ensures the health of your septic tank.
- Springtime provides a great moment to replace your septic tank filter. The filter might have become clogged during the winter months, potentially causing malfunctions in the septic system.
- Spring also presents schedule a tank maintenance. This helps maintain the efficiency of your septic tank.
Summer
Proper septic system maintenance for the summer season involves the following steps:
- The summer heat can intensify the septic tank odors, so homeowners should be prepared to seek professional septic tank services in the summer months.
- The use of water tends to increase in the summer, resulting in more water entering the septic tank. To minimize this, consider using high-efficiency toilets that are more water-efficient.

QUESTION: What's the ideal pumping schedule for my septic tank?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, yet typically, septic tank pumping is advised every 3-5 years.
QUESTION:What steps should I follow to protect my septic tank from experiencing system failure?
ANSWER: To ensure the longevity of your septic tank, it's crucial to practice proper maintenance and arrange for professional septic tank inspections.
QUESTION: Which septic tank system is the most excellent?
ANSWER: Actually, all the septic tank variety is effective as far as proper maintenance is performed. However, before placing a septic system, a few aspects to consider. These factors include climatic factors, the scale of the structure, and more.
QUESTION:How long is the standard timeframe for septic tank installation?
ANSWER: Several variables influence the timeframe required for septic tank installation. These factors include the weather, the size of the septic tank, the chosen septic tank system, and other factors. That said, when accounting for all factors, the installation typically shouldn't take longer than a span of 1 to 2 weeks.
